WebSep 20, 2024 · Supination (aka underpronation) leads to your foot leaning outwards, distributing the weight on the outside edge of your foot and ankle. This can lead to ankle pain, plantar fasciitis, shin splints, sprains and iliotibial (IT) band pain. There are a number of complex causes of foot supination.

WebFeb 13, 2024 · Try the following exercise performed in the study, to help train and strengthen your intrinsic foot muscles: Stand or sit with your bare feet flat on the ground and press your first and fifth toe into the floor, extending your other toes. Hold for three seconds. Perform four sets of 15 repetitions.
